Message type: E = Error
Message class: ESH_QM_OPT - ES Query Measurement: Optimization
Message number: 015
Message text: Indicator &1: No data, optimization not possible

- Indicator &1: No data, optimization not possible ?The SAP error message ESH_QM_OPT015, which states "Indicator &1: No data, optimization not possible," typically occurs in the context of SAP's Enterprise Search or Query Management functionalities. This error indicates that the system is unable to perform an optimization operation because there is no data available for the specified indicator.
Cause:
No Data Available: The most common cause of this error is that the indicator specified (represented by &1) does not have any associated data in the system. This could be due to:
- The data not being loaded or indexed properly.
- The data being deleted or not yet created.
- Filters applied that exclude all relevant data.
Configuration Issues: There may be issues with the configuration of the search or query management settings that prevent data from being recognized or processed.
Timing Issues: If the optimization process is being run immediately after data loading, it may be that the data has not yet been fully processed or indexed.
Solution:
Check Data Availability: Verify that there is indeed data available for the indicator in question. You can do this by running relevant queries or reports to see if the expected data exists.
Data Load and Indexing: Ensure that the data has been loaded and indexed correctly. If necessary, re-run the data load or indexing process to ensure that the system has the latest data.
Review Filters and Settings: Check any filters or settings that may be applied to the indicator. Ensure that they are not overly restrictive and that they allow for the expected data to be included.
Configuration Review: Review the configuration settings for the search or query management to ensure that everything is set up correctly. This may involve checking the settings in the SAP GUI or relevant transaction codes.
Timing Considerations: If the error occurs immediately after a data load, consider waiting a short period and then attempting the optimization again to allow the system to process the data.
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to the specific version of SAP you are using for any additional troubleshooting steps or known issues.
